Wagering Requirements and Their Impact on Bonus Value
Wagering requirements specify how many times players must wager the bonus amount before they can withdraw winnings. These requirements greatly influence the actual value of a bonus. For high rollers, a typical wagering requirement might range from 20x to 35x, often with higher deposit bonuses or VIP offers featuring lower requirements (e.g., 10x to 15x). Conversely, budget player bonuses tend to have higher wagering requirements, sometimes 40x or more, which can diminish the bonus’s real-world value.
For example, a $100 bonus with a 30x wagering requirement means a player must wager $3,000 before cashing out, which requires significant gameplay effort. Therefore, players should prioritize bonuses with lower wagering demands for better value, especially when playing for smaller stakes or aiming for quick withdrawals.

Restrictions and Limitations That Affect Bonus Utilization
Many bonuses come with restrictions such as maximum bet limits during play, specific game contributions, or time restrictions. High rollers might be limited by maximum cashout caps, preventing winnings from exceeding a certain threshold, even if they wager large sums.
Budget players should be aware of game restrictions that limit their ability to meet wagering requirements quickly. For example, some bonuses exclude popular high RTP games or limit bonus contributions to certain slots, which can slow progress toward clearing the bonus.
“A comprehensive understanding of restrictions often determines whether a bonus offers genuine value or merely serves as a marketing tool with limited applicability.”
How Bonus Expiry and Maximum Cashout Limits Influence Value
Bonus expiration periods vary across casinos, typically ranging from 24 hours to 60 days. High rollers, engaging in frequent betting, usually won’t face issues with expiring bonuses, but strict time limits can be frustrating for casual or budget players who prefer slower-paced gameplay.
Maximum cashout limits cap the total winnings that can be withdrawn from a bonus before meeting certain criteria. VIP players might benefit from higher cashout caps, ensuring their substantial wins are not limited. Conversely, lower caps can significantly reduce the real benefit of a bonus for high-stakes play.
